Projeto 15 - Blindando o Sistema 🛡️
Refatoração do sistema focando em segurança e tratamento de erros.
Atividades
- Revisar todos os campos de texto para garantir que não há concatenação de SQL.
- Implementar uma classe de
Logsimples que escreva erros em um arquivo.txt. - Adicionar mensagens personalizadas ao usuário quando o banco de dados estiver inacessível.
- Experimentar o Debug da IDE para acompanhar o fluxo de um
INSERT.
Entrega
- Código refatorado com tratamentos de erro robustos.
- Exemplo do arquivo de log gerado após um erro simulado.